~1 min readThe Quality Program Auditor ensures compliance with hospice quality standards, regulatory requirements, and company policies through audits, process reviews, and performance improvement initiatives. This role partners closely with clinical, education, compliance, and leadership teams to identify opportunities for improvement, strengthen quality outcomes, and support ongoing staff education.
Responsibilities
~1 min read- →Conduct internal quality and compliance audits across hospice operations.
- →Evaluate documentation, processes, and clinical practices to ensure regulatory and company compliance.
- →Identify gaps, recommend corrective actions, and monitor improvement plans.
- →Prepare audit reports and maintain accurate compliance documentation.
- →Collaborate with clinical, leadership, education, HR, and compliance teams to implement best practices.
- →Partner with the Education team to develop training based on audit findings and support onboarding, orientation, and annual education.
- →Assist branches in preparing for regulatory surveys through mock audits and readiness activities.
- →Analyze quality metrics and SHP data to drive performance improvement.
- →Maintain knowledge of Medicare, Medicaid, HIPAA, and hospice Conditions of Participation.
- →Support quality improvement initiatives, attend case conferences as needed, and provide backup support for the Hospice Clinical Educator role.
- →Travel to branch locations as needed.
